DeepMind CEO Demis Hassabis has publicly outlined a detailed plan to develop artificial intelligence in a safe and ethically responsible manner. The initiative emphasizes safety protocols, international collaboration, and transparency as key pillars to mitigate potential risks from advanced AI systems. This announcement marks a significant step in addressing growing concerns about AI safety and regulation.
Hassabis detailed the plan during a recent industry conference, stating that DeepMind aims to incorporate robust safety measures at every stage of AI development. The strategy includes establishing independent oversight bodies, fostering global cooperation among AI developers, and implementing transparent testing and deployment protocols.
He emphasized that the company is committed to avoiding the pitfalls of unchecked AI advancement, such as bias, misuse, or unintended consequences. Hassabis also highlighted ongoing efforts to create ethical guidelines that align with societal values, with input from academia, policymakers, and industry peers. The plan is designed to be adaptable, evolving alongside technological progress, and aimed at preventing future risks while maximizing AI’s benefits.

Growing Calls for AI Safety and Ethical Standards
Over recent years, concerns about AI safety have intensified amid rapid technological advances. Incidents involving biased algorithms, misinformation, and autonomous systems have raised alarms among regulators, researchers, and the public. Governments and international organizations have called for more regulation and oversight, but consensus on specific measures remains elusive. DeepMind’s new plan reflects a broader industry trend toward self-regulation and ethical development, aiming to preempt stricter external controls.
“Our goal is to develop AI that is safe, transparent, and aligned with human values. We believe responsible innovation is essential to harness AI’s full potential without risking its misuse.”
— Demis Hassabis

Unclear Details on Implementation and Global Adoption
While Hassabis outlined the strategic vision, specific details about the implementation timeline, regulatory frameworks, and how the plan will be enforced remain unclear. It is also uncertain how other industry players will respond or whether international cooperation will be achieved at the necessary scale to ensure global safety standards.
